The shift to a Core 2 Duo was critical. Call of Duty 4 ’s engine (a heavily modified Quake III: Id Tech 3 ) was now leveraging dual-core processing for AI, physics, and network code. The recommended GPU, a GeForce 7800 or Radeon X1800, represented the high-midrange of 2005-2006. These cards could handle the game’s revolutionary features: dynamic lighting, normal mapping, bullet penetration physics, and the infamous “nuke’s shockwave” effect in Aftermath . A PC meeting these specs would deliver the crisp, 60+ FPS experience that console players on the Xbox 360 or PS3 could only dream of.

The genius of Call of Duty 4 ’s requirements was their . The minimum spec allowed millions of players with aging office PCs or laptops with integrated graphics (like Intel GMA 950) to experience the game in a reduced state—lower resolutions, simpler shadows, and no anti-aliasing. Meanwhile, the recommended spec rewarded enthusiasts with a visual experience that rivaled and often surpassed the console versions.
To run Call of Duty 4: Modern Warfare (2007) , a PC needs at least an , 512MB of RAM , and an NVIDIA GeForce 6600 or ATI Radeon 9800Pro graphics card . Released by Activision, this classic first-person shooter revolutionized the franchise by moving away from World War II into contemporary combat settings. Because it debuted in 2007, virtually any modern desktop or laptop can easily handle the game at maximum settings.
